Abstract: The Catalan number enumerates parenthesizations of where is a binary operation. We introduce the modular Catalan number to count equivalence classes of parenthesizations of when satisfies a -associative law generalizing the usual associativity. This leads to a study of restricted families of Catalan objects enumerated by with emphasis on binary trees, plane trees, and Dyck paths, each avoiding certain patterns. We give closed formulas for with two different proofs. For each we compute the largest size of -associative equivalence classes and show that the number of classes with this size is a Catalan number.
